PCDN全称是Performance Content Delivery Network,即性能内容分发网络。它是一种分布式网络服务,通过将客户端请求指向距离用户最近的服务器,减少网络延迟以提高访问速度。为了实现这一目标,PCDN需要维护大量加速服务器,并提供能够访问这些加速服务器的API接口。那么如何获取PCDN的API接口覆盖率呢?以下是一些方法:
一些公共API测试工具,如apipost 和 Postman 可以帮助您测试PCDN API的覆盖率。这些工具可以自动模拟不同情况下的API请求,并在测试完成后为您提供结果。
一些开源的API测试框架,如Postman (GitHub) 和 OpenAPI Spec Tool (GitHub) 可以帮助您构建更复杂的测试用例,同时提供更准确的覆盖率报告。这些工具通过内置的覆盖率报告功能,可以帮助您量化API接口的覆盖范围。
通过使用自动化测试框架,可以自动执行API测试用例,并将其报告为覆盖率报告。一些常用的自动化测试框架,如Jenkins 和 Pest (GitHub) 可以帮助您自动执行API测试用例,并提供丰富的覆盖率报告。您可以将这些结果用于改进API接口的覆盖范围。
PCDN会将日志数据存储在云存储平台或数据中心,这些平台通常支持高级查询功能。您可以使用开源工具,如Elasticsearch 或 Kibana,来搜集和分析日志数据并获取API接口的覆盖率情况。这些工具可以让您快速了解接口请求的分布情况,从而获取覆盖率报告。
如果您能够联系到PCDN服务提供商,他们的技术支持团队通常会提供API接口覆盖率。您可以使用他们的API测试工具直接测试API接口并获取覆盖率报告。这些报告通常会包含API接口的请求、响应以及其他关键信息。
以上是一些获取PCDN API接口覆盖率的方法,具体选择哪种方法需要根据您的需求和实际情况而定。
领取专属 10元无门槛券
手把手带您无忧上云